The advent of robotics is changing the world economy. The World Health
Organization (WHO) reports that more than 1 billion people live with some form of
disability. In addition, changes around the world mean that patients are getting older
and sicker, with many people living alone at home or in hospitals and relying on some
form of aid to meet their specific needs. On the other hand, research and innovation in
medical robotics have increased tremendously in recent years. Medical automation and
robotics have the potential to deliver improved patient care, innovation, and safety for
patients and physicians. This paper presents a systematic mapping study to understand
the emerging role and the application of robotics in healthcare, and identifies existing
and likely future challenges to maximize the benefits associated with robotics and
related convergent technologies. This study employs a qualitative research technique.
The methodology includes a comprehensive literature review on robotics in healthcare
automation to gain qualitative insights. The research revealed significant improvements
in healthcare efficiency and decision-making accuracy due to automation and robotics.
The findings of this study offered valuable insights into the benefits and challenges of
automation and robotics in healthcare.
